froch didnt do terrible in the fight against groves
i actually had it scored 5-3 for groves (not adding in the KD). by what dan rafael and the british commentators said, you would have thought that froch did nothing and that groves was punishing him the whole fight. that just isnt true. i do believe that groves was winning but froch definitely had his moments and even his rounds. rafael was saying that froch just looked horrible. i disagree. froch looked normal to me. he isnt that fast and is usually there to be hit. i wasnt surprised that he eventually got to groves to win because thats the type of fighter he is. he isnt great technically but he is very resilient.
also, the stoppage was terrible. you cant stop the fight when the other fighter is still swinging. especially if that fighter is winning or has a good chance to win. and it was also a title fight.

I think I had it 6-2 after 8. I was thinking that froch looked off all night but he got caught early, hard, and often. It may have taken him a few rounds to recover. early on they were trying to kill one another. Groves was trying to counter the Froch jab with a right hand, froch trying to counter with his right, then Groves with his, and both punching very hard. I expected somebody to get kod spectacularly. Froch got caught and survived, but it may have taken him some time to recover.

i just dont see how froch looked any different than normal. groves was just sharper and landed better counters. the difference between this fight and his other fights against counter punchers is that groves hits hard. he made froch fight more timid. i think that groves was just the better man in the ring. i dont think it had anything to do with froch getting old. just like when he fought kessler this last time. froch won but still had a tough time against somebody who was a little sharper than him and was willing to exchange. groves just happened to be a better version of kessler.
